For me, and for many of the writers I've mentored, overwhelm most often results from the sheer abundance of opportunities there are for us. All of them involve choices and knowing what steps to take next. - How can I possibly narrow down all the opportunities I see in the world around me and choose a single niche of clients to write for or projects to specialize in? - There are so many AWAI programs that sound interesting and valuable, how do I pick which ones to enroll in? - Of all the strategies for getting clients, which will work best for me? - Do I even want clients? Should I go the clientless route? - I landed a big project (YAY!), but now what? Where do I start? Feel familiar? If you're nodding your head "yes!," you're not alone. And I've found β€” through my own experience as well as from the hundreds of writers I've mentored β€” that the best way to overcome that feeling of overwhelm … No matter what's causing it … Is simply this: Focus on ONE next step at a time. Now, the tricky part is that the ONE best next step is different for all of us, depending on where we are in our writer's life journey. For some, it's going all in on one training program to improve our writing skills. For others, it's picking one ideal target market to focus our prospecting efforts on to land a paying client. For still others, it's deciding whether we even want to work with clients at all or prefer a clientless writer's life. What is it for you? What is your ONE next step? When you focus in on that single, strategic next step, you'll eliminate overwhelm. It's worked for me. It's worked for my writer friends. It's worked for all the COS members I've been privileged to mentor. And, it will work for you, too. (I promise J) So, I ask again … what is your ONE next step? Flesch reading score

Flesch reading score measures how complex a text is. The lower the score, the more difficult the text is to read. The Flesch readability score uses the average length of your sentences (measured by the number of words) and the average number of syllables per word in an equation to calculate the reading ease. Text with a very high Flesch reading ease score (about 100) is straightforward and easy to read, with short sentences and no words of more than two syllables. Usually, a reading ease score of 60-70 is considered acceptable/normal for web copy.
